diff --git a/.github/workflows/cicd.yml b/.github/workflows/cicd.yml index 3ac011b95ab..3e3b1ce6671 100644 --- a/.github/workflows/cicd.yml +++ b/.github/workflows/cicd.yml @@ -7,10 +7,6 @@ on: pull_request: types: [opened, reopened, synchronize] - -env: - FLUTTER_MIN_VERSION: '3.22.0' - jobs: # BEGIN LINTING STAGE format: @@ -18,6 +14,8 @@ jobs: steps: - uses: actions/checkout@v4 - uses: subosito/flutter-action@v2 + with: + channel: main - uses: bluefireteam/melos-action@v3 - run: melos run format-check @@ -27,18 +25,7 @@ jobs: - uses: actions/checkout@v4 - uses: subosito/flutter-action@v2 with: - flutter-version: ${{env.FLUTTER_MIN_VERSION}} - - uses: bluefireteam/melos-action@v3 - - name: "Analyze with lowest supported version" - uses: invertase/github-action-dart-analyzer@v2.0.0 - with: - fatal-infos: true - - analyze-latest: - runs-on: ubuntu-latest - steps: - - uses: actions/checkout@v4 - - uses: subosito/flutter-action@v2 + channel: main - uses: bluefireteam/melos-action@v3 - name: "Analyze with latest stable" uses: invertase/github-action-dart-analyzer@v2.0.0 @@ -60,6 +47,8 @@ jobs: steps: - uses: actions/checkout@v4 - uses: subosito/flutter-action@v2 + with: + channel: main - uses: bluefireteam/melos-action@v3 - name: Install DCM uses: CQLabs/setup-dcm@v1 @@ -77,6 +66,7 @@ jobs: - uses: actions/checkout@v4 - uses: subosito/flutter-action@v2 with: + channel: main cache: true - uses: bluefireteam/melos-action@v3 - name: Run tests diff --git a/packages/flame/test/_goldens/align_component_1.png b/packages/flame/test/_goldens/align_component_1.png index be6c17cd025..3c0edc80412 100644 Binary files a/packages/flame/test/_goldens/align_component_1.png and b/packages/flame/test/_goldens/align_component_1.png differ diff --git a/packages/flame_3d/example/.gitignore b/packages/flame_3d/example/.gitignore index 29a3a5017f0..79c113f9b50 100644 --- a/packages/flame_3d/example/.gitignore +++ b/packages/flame_3d/example/.gitignore @@ -5,9 +5,11 @@ *.swp .DS_Store .atom/ +.build/ .buildlog/ .history .svn/ +.swiftpm/ migrate_working_dir/ # IntelliJ related diff --git a/packages/flame_3d/pubspec.yaml b/packages/flame_3d/pubspec.yaml index 93eec7fb0c0..425399a95cd 100644 --- a/packages/flame_3d/pubspec.yaml +++ b/packages/flame_3d/pubspec.yaml @@ -16,6 +16,7 @@ dependencies: flutter: sdk: flutter flutter_gpu: + sdk: flutter meta: ^1.12.0 vector_math: ^2.1.4 diff --git a/packages/flame_svg/test/_goldens/render_sharply.png b/packages/flame_svg/test/_goldens/render_sharply.png index 445e79c8913..e915b2dfe24 100644 Binary files a/packages/flame_svg/test/_goldens/render_sharply.png and b/packages/flame_svg/test/_goldens/render_sharply.png differ